摘要
用热电动势法快速测定了铁基合金中硅含量.当冷热端温度差△t=t1-t0=240℃且铜为参比电极时,热电动势Et与待测电极的高炉生铁和硅钢铁基合金中硅含量[%Si]关系式为:Et=10.695—0.974[%Si]生铁和Et=9.550—0.323[%SI]硅钢.与化学法相比,其测试精度为±(0.03%~0.05%)Si.测试一次时间约7s.
